Protocol summary

Summary
Patients with traumatic base skull fractures with cerebrospinal fluid leakage were selected. All participants underwent CT scans upon arrival. Patients with visible lesions on CT scans in need of surgery for example Depress skull fracture, space occupying lesions, signs of intracranial pressure increase excluded. At least 350 patient selected. Then placebo drugs with complete resemblance to cotrimoxazole and amoxicillin provided. These drugs were placed in two boxes, box A and box B, and offered to patients as ordered by the physician. All patients received standard conservative treatment and lumber punctures were performed during the first three days of admission. All patients with cerebrospinal fluid disturbance and meningitis were excluded from the study. Patients were divided into two groups. In the treatment group, patients were given prophylactic antibiotics along with oral cotrimoxazole and amoxicillin. In the control group, patients received standard conservative treatment along with placebo drugs.In cases with cerebrospinal fluid leakage for over 3 days, a lumber puncture was repeated or lumber drain was placed. In cases with signs of meningitis such as fever, purulent discharge, meningismus excluded from study. Another lumbar puncture was performed after ceasing of cerebrospinal fluid leakage and before discharge in the other patients. Patients were examined for headaches and signs of meningitis in their first follow up visit after release. Finally, evaluate efficacy of prophylactic antibiotic in prevention of morbidity and mortality of meningitis.

Intervention groups

1

Description
Approximately 178 patients with CSF leak following base skull fractures were selected. For prophylaxis, two Cotrimoxazole tablets (400/80 miligram) and three Amoxicillin capsules (500 miligram) were administered daily.
Category
Prevention

2

Description
In the control group, placebo drugs with complete resemblance to the actual drugs were given to patients (two Cotrimoxazole placebo tablets and three Amoxicillin placebo capsules, daily). The placebo drugs were provided by Ahvaz Jundishapour Medical Universities School of Pharmacy.
